Public Types | Public Member Functions | Static Private Member Functions | Private Attributes | List of all members
testing::TestPartResult Class Reference

#include <gtest.h>

Public Types

enum  Type {
  kSuccess, kNonFatalFailure, kFatalFailure, kSuccess,
  kNonFatalFailure, kFatalFailure, kSuccess, kNonFatalFailure,
  kFatalFailure, kSuccess, kNonFatalFailure, kFatalFailure
}
 
enum  Type {
  kSuccess, kNonFatalFailure, kFatalFailure, kSuccess,
  kNonFatalFailure, kFatalFailure, kSuccess, kNonFatalFailure,
  kFatalFailure, kSuccess, kNonFatalFailure, kFatalFailure
}
 
enum  Type {
  kSuccess, kNonFatalFailure, kFatalFailure, kSuccess,
  kNonFatalFailure, kFatalFailure, kSuccess, kNonFatalFailure,
  kFatalFailure, kSuccess, kNonFatalFailure, kFatalFailure
}
 
enum  Type {
  kSuccess, kNonFatalFailure, kFatalFailure, kSuccess,
  kNonFatalFailure, kFatalFailure, kSuccess, kNonFatalFailure,
  kFatalFailure, kSuccess, kNonFatalFailure, kFatalFailure
}
 

Public Member Functions

bool failed () const
 
bool failed () const
 
bool failed () const
 
bool failed () const
 
bool fatally_failed () const
 
bool fatally_failed () const
 
bool fatally_failed () const
 
bool fatally_failed () const
 
const char * file_name () const
 
const char * file_name () const
 
const char * file_name () const
 
const char * file_name () const
 
int line_number () const
 
int line_number () const
 
int line_number () const
 
int line_number () const
 
const char * message () const
 
const char * message () const
 
const char * message () const
 
const char * message () const
 
bool nonfatally_failed () const
 
bool nonfatally_failed () const
 
bool nonfatally_failed () const
 
bool nonfatally_failed () const
 
bool passed () const
 
bool passed () const
 
bool passed () const
 
bool passed () const
 
const char * summary () const
 
const char * summary () const
 
const char * summary () const
 
const char * summary () const
 
 TestPartResult (Type a_type, const char *a_file_name, int a_line_number, const char *a_message)
 
 TestPartResult (Type a_type, const char *a_file_name, int a_line_number, const char *a_message)
 
 TestPartResult (Type a_type, const char *a_file_name, int a_line_number, const char *a_message)
 
 TestPartResult (Type a_type, const char *a_file_name, int a_line_number, const char *a_message)
 
Type type () const
 
Type type () const
 
Type type () const
 
Type type () const
 

Static Private Member Functions

static std::string ExtractSummary (const char *message)
 
static std::string ExtractSummary (const char *message)
 
static std::string ExtractSummary (const char *message)
 
static std::string ExtractSummary (const char *message)
 

Private Attributes

std::string file_name_
 
int line_number_
 
std::string message_
 
std::string summary_
 
Type type_
 

Detailed Description

Definition at line 18245 of file gmock/fused-src/gtest/gtest.h.

Member Enumeration Documentation

Enumerator
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 

Definition at line 53 of file gmock/gtest/include/gtest/gtest-test-part.h.

Enumerator
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 

Definition at line 53 of file gtest/include/gtest/gtest-test-part.h.

Enumerator
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 

Definition at line 18250 of file gmock/fused-src/gtest/gtest.h.

Enumerator
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 
kSuccess 
kNonFatalFailure 
kFatalFailure 

Definition at line 18250 of file gmock/gtest/fused-src/gtest/gtest.h.

Constructor & Destructor Documentation

testing::TestPartResult::TestPartResult ( Type  a_type,
const char *  a_file_name,
int  a_line_number,
const char *  a_message 
)
inline

Definition at line 18260 of file gmock/fused-src/gtest/gtest.h.

testing::TestPartResult::TestPartResult ( Type  a_type,
const char *  a_file_name,
int  a_line_number,
const char *  a_message 
)
inline

Definition at line 18260 of file gmock/gtest/fused-src/gtest/gtest.h.

testing::TestPartResult::TestPartResult ( Type  a_type,
const char *  a_file_name,
int  a_line_number,
const char *  a_message 
)
inline

Definition at line 63 of file gmock/gtest/include/gtest/gtest-test-part.h.

testing::TestPartResult::TestPartResult ( Type  a_type,
const char *  a_file_name,
int  a_line_number,
const char *  a_message 
)
inline

Definition at line 63 of file gtest/include/gtest/gtest-test-part.h.

Member Function Documentation

static std::string testing::TestPartResult::ExtractSummary ( const char *  message)
staticprivate
static std::string testing::TestPartResult::ExtractSummary ( const char *  message)
staticprivate
static std::string testing::TestPartResult::ExtractSummary ( const char *  message)
staticprivate
std::string testing::TestPartResult::ExtractSummary ( const char *  message)
staticprivate

Definition at line 9425 of file gmock-gtest-all.cc.

bool testing::TestPartResult::failed ( ) const
inline

Definition at line 99 of file gtest/include/gtest/gtest-test-part.h.

bool testing::TestPartResult::failed ( ) const
inline

Definition at line 99 of file gmock/gtest/include/gtest/gtest-test-part.h.

bool testing::TestPartResult::failed ( ) const
inline

Definition at line 18296 of file gmock/gtest/fused-src/gtest/gtest.h.

bool testing::TestPartResult::failed ( ) const
inline

Definition at line 18296 of file gmock/fused-src/gtest/gtest.h.

bool testing::TestPartResult::fatally_failed ( ) const
inline

Definition at line 105 of file gtest/include/gtest/gtest-test-part.h.

bool testing::TestPartResult::fatally_failed ( ) const
inline

Definition at line 105 of file gmock/gtest/include/gtest/gtest-test-part.h.

bool testing::TestPartResult::fatally_failed ( ) const
inline

Definition at line 18302 of file gmock/gtest/fused-src/gtest/gtest.h.

bool testing::TestPartResult::fatally_failed ( ) const
inline

Definition at line 18302 of file gmock/fused-src/gtest/gtest.h.

const char* testing::TestPartResult::file_name ( ) const
inline

Definition at line 80 of file gtest/include/gtest/gtest-test-part.h.

const char* testing::TestPartResult::file_name ( ) const
inline

Definition at line 80 of file gmock/gtest/include/gtest/gtest-test-part.h.

const char* testing::TestPartResult::file_name ( ) const
inline

Definition at line 18277 of file gmock/fused-src/gtest/gtest.h.

const char* testing::TestPartResult::file_name ( ) const
inline

Definition at line 18277 of file gmock/gtest/fused-src/gtest/gtest.h.

int testing::TestPartResult::line_number ( ) const
inline

Definition at line 87 of file gtest/include/gtest/gtest-test-part.h.

int testing::TestPartResult::line_number ( ) const
inline

Definition at line 87 of file gmock/gtest/include/gtest/gtest-test-part.h.

int testing::TestPartResult::line_number ( ) const
inline

Definition at line 18284 of file gmock/gtest/fused-src/gtest/gtest.h.

int testing::TestPartResult::line_number ( ) const
inline

Definition at line 18284 of file gmock/fused-src/gtest/gtest.h.

const char* testing::TestPartResult::message ( ) const
inline

Definition at line 93 of file gtest/include/gtest/gtest-test-part.h.

const char* testing::TestPartResult::message ( ) const
inline

Definition at line 93 of file gmock/gtest/include/gtest/gtest-test-part.h.

const char* testing::TestPartResult::message ( ) const
inline

Definition at line 18290 of file gmock/fused-src/gtest/gtest.h.

const char* testing::TestPartResult::message ( ) const
inline

Definition at line 18290 of file gmock/gtest/fused-src/gtest/gtest.h.

bool testing::TestPartResult::nonfatally_failed ( ) const
inline

Definition at line 102 of file gtest/include/gtest/gtest-test-part.h.

bool testing::TestPartResult::nonfatally_failed ( ) const
inline

Definition at line 102 of file gmock/gtest/include/gtest/gtest-test-part.h.

bool testing::TestPartResult::nonfatally_failed ( ) const
inline

Definition at line 18299 of file gmock/fused-src/gtest/gtest.h.

bool testing::TestPartResult::nonfatally_failed ( ) const
inline

Definition at line 18299 of file gmock/gtest/fused-src/gtest/gtest.h.

bool testing::TestPartResult::passed ( ) const
inline

Definition at line 96 of file gtest/include/gtest/gtest-test-part.h.

bool testing::TestPartResult::passed ( ) const
inline

Definition at line 96 of file gmock/gtest/include/gtest/gtest-test-part.h.

bool testing::TestPartResult::passed ( ) const
inline

Definition at line 18293 of file gmock/gtest/fused-src/gtest/gtest.h.

bool testing::TestPartResult::passed ( ) const
inline

Definition at line 18293 of file gmock/fused-src/gtest/gtest.h.

const char* testing::TestPartResult::summary ( ) const
inline

Definition at line 90 of file gtest/include/gtest/gtest-test-part.h.

const char* testing::TestPartResult::summary ( ) const
inline

Definition at line 90 of file gmock/gtest/include/gtest/gtest-test-part.h.

const char* testing::TestPartResult::summary ( ) const
inline

Definition at line 18287 of file gmock/fused-src/gtest/gtest.h.

const char* testing::TestPartResult::summary ( ) const
inline

Definition at line 18287 of file gmock/gtest/fused-src/gtest/gtest.h.

Type testing::TestPartResult::type ( ) const
inline

Definition at line 76 of file gmock/gtest/include/gtest/gtest-test-part.h.

Type testing::TestPartResult::type ( ) const
inline

Definition at line 76 of file gtest/include/gtest/gtest-test-part.h.

Type testing::TestPartResult::type ( ) const
inline

Definition at line 18273 of file gmock/gtest/fused-src/gtest/gtest.h.

Type testing::TestPartResult::type ( ) const
inline

Definition at line 18273 of file gmock/fused-src/gtest/gtest.h.

Member Data Documentation

std::string testing::TestPartResult::file_name_
private

Definition at line 18313 of file gmock/fused-src/gtest/gtest.h.

int testing::TestPartResult::line_number_
private

Definition at line 18316 of file gmock/fused-src/gtest/gtest.h.

std::string testing::TestPartResult::message_
private

Definition at line 18318 of file gmock/fused-src/gtest/gtest.h.

std::string testing::TestPartResult::summary_
private

Definition at line 18317 of file gmock/fused-src/gtest/gtest.h.

Type testing::TestPartResult::type_
private

Definition at line 18305 of file gmock/fused-src/gtest/gtest.h.


The documentation for this class was generated from the following files:


ros_opcua_impl_freeopcua
Author(s): Denis Štogl
autogenerated on Tue Jan 19 2021 03:12:10